Key Details That Make It a Winner
Let’s talk about what makes this brush so darn good. One of the biggest draws is its ability to deliver volume. That’s the keyword, isn't it? “Volume.” It’s what we all chase, that full, bouncy hair that makes you feel put-together and fabulous.
The brush features a unique airflow design. It channels hot air directly through the bristles, drying your hair as you style. This means less frizz and a smoother finish. No more random flyaways trying to escape the party!

It also boasts ionic technology. Now, don't let the fancy term scare you. Basically, it means the brush emits negative ions, which help to reduce frizz and add shine. Think of it as a de-frizzing shield for your hair, leaving it looking healthier and more radiant.
There are different heat settings, which is crucial for catering to various hair types. Whether your hair is fine and delicate or thick and unruly, you can find the right setting to get the job done without causing damage. It’s all about customization, making it work for your hair.
The bristles themselves are a blend of nylon and boar bristles. The nylon helps detangle, while the boar bristles distribute natural oils, adding shine and smoothness. It’s a partnership that works beautifully to create that polished, salon-like look.
And let’s not forget the ceramic coating. This provides even heat distribution, protecting your hair from hot spots and potential damage. It's like a gentle, warm embrace for your strands, ensuring they dry evenly and beautifully.
